Unpacking and Physical Setup

Before you begin the setup process, it is essential to unpack and physically set up your Hauppauge HD PVR. The device comes with a range of accessories, including a power cord, USB cable, and component video cables. Make sure to handle the device with care, as it contains sensitive electronic components. To set up the device, follow these steps:

First, connect the power cord to the Hauppauge HD PVR and plug it into a nearby power outlet. Next, connect the USB cable to the device and your computer. The USB connection is used to transfer recorded video files to your computer and to update the device’s firmware. Finally, connect the component video cables to the device and your video source, such as a gaming console or cable box.

Connecting to a Video Source

Connecting the Hauppauge HD PVR to a video source is a crucial step in the setup process. The device supports a range of video inputs, including component video, composite video, and S-Video. Make sure to use the correct video cables to ensure a high-quality video signal. To connect the device to a video source, follow these steps:

Identify the video output on your source device, such as a gaming console or cable box. Connect the component video cables to the video output and the Hauppauge HD PVR. If your source device only has a composite video or S-Video output, use the corresponding cables to connect to the Hauppauge HD PVR.

Troubleshooting Video Connection Issues

If you encounter issues with the video connection, such as a poor video signal or no signal at all, check the video cables and connections to ensure they are secure and not damaged. Also, make sure that the video source is set to the correct video output and that the Hauppauge HD PVR is set to the correct video input.

Software Setup and Installation

Once you have physically set up the Hauppauge HD PVR, it is time to install the software and drivers. The device comes with a range of software, including the Hauppauge WinTV v8 application, which allows you to record, edit, and stream video. To install the software, follow these steps:

Insert the installation CD into your computer and follow the on-screen instructions to install the Hauppauge WinTV v8 application and drivers. If you do not have the installation CD, you can download the software and drivers from the Hauppauge website. Make sure to install the latest version of the software and drivers to ensure compatibility and optimal performance.

Configuring the Hauppauge WinTV v8 Application

After installing the software and drivers, you need to configure the Hauppauge WinTV v8 application to work with your Hauppauge HD PVR. To configure the application, follow these steps:

Launch the Hauppauge WinTV v8 application and select the Hauppauge HD PVR as the video capture device. Configure the video settings, such as the video format, resolution, and frame rate, to match your video source. Make sure to set the correct video settings to ensure a high-quality video signal.

What are the system requirements for setting up a Hauppauge HD PVR?

To set up a Hauppauge HD PVR, you will need a computer or other device that meets certain system requirements. For example, you will need a PC or Mac with a minimum processor speed of 2.0 GHz, as well as at least 256 MB of RAM and a graphics card that supports DirectX 9 or later. You will also need a USB 2.0 port to connect the Hauppauge HD PVR to your computer. In addition, you may need to install software or drivers to use the device, which can be downloaded from the Hauppauge website.

It’s also important to note that the Hauppauge HD PVR requires a separate power source, so you will need to plug it into a power outlet. Additionally, if you plan to use the device to record live TV, you will need a TV tuner or other device that can receive TV signals. The Hauppauge HD PVR is compatible with a range of TV tuners, including those built into some computers and others that are available as separate devices. How do I troubleshoot common issues with my Hauppauge HD PVR?

If you encounter issues with your Hauppauge HD PVR, such as poor video quality, audio dropouts, or connectivity problems, there are several steps you can take to troubleshoot the issue. First, check that the device is properly connected to your computer and TV or gaming console, and that all cables are securely plugged in. You should also check that the device drivers are up to date, and that the Hauppauge HD PVR software is configured correctly. If you are experiencing video or audio issues, try adjusting the recording settings or streaming protocol to see if this resolves the problem.

If you are unable to resolve the issue using these troubleshooting steps, you may need to contact Hauppauge support for further assistance. The company provides a range of resources, including user manuals, FAQs, and technical support, to help you get the most out of your Hauppauge HD PVR.
